###################################################################### # NOTE: This still needs a thorough cleaning up. src -c tclink:firmware/source/datapath/cdc_user --cd ../.. cdc_tx.vhd src -c tclink:firmware/source/datapath/cdc_user --cd ../.. cdc_rx.vhd src -c tclink:firmware/source --cd ../.. tclink_lpgbt10G.vhd src -c tclink:firmware/source --cd ../.. tclink_lpgbt10G_pkg.vhd src -c tclink:firmware/source/common --cd ../.. bit_synchronizer.vhd src -c tclink:firmware/source/common --cd ../../ reset_synchronizer.vhd src -c tclink:firmware/source/datapath/hprbs_framing --cd ../.. prbs_chk.vhd src -c tclink:firmware/source/datapath/hprbs_framing --cd ../.. prbs_gen.vhd src -c tclink:firmware/source/datapath/lpgbt-fe --cd ../.. lpgbt_fe_tx.vhd src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_add_4.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_add_5.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_multBy2_4.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_multBy2_5.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_multBy3_4.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. gf_multBy3_5.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. rs_encoder_N15K13.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. rs_encoder_N31K29.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. scrambler51bitOrder49.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. scrambler53bitOrder49.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. scrambler58bitOrder58.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. scrambler60bitOrder58.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kDataSelect.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kFECEncoder.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kInterleaver.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kScrambler.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kTxDataPath.v src -c tclink:firmware/source/datapath/lpgbt-fe/lpgbt-fe --cd ../.. upLinkTxGearBox.v src -c tclink:firmware/source/datapath/lpgbt-fpga --cd ../.. lpgbtfpga_package.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ga --cd ../.. lpgbtfpga_uplink_fixed.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. descrambler_51bitOrder49.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. descrambler_53bitOrder49.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. descrambler_58bitOrder58.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. descrambler_60bitOrder58.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. fec_rsDecoderN15K13.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. fec_rsDecoderN31K29.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. lpgbtfpga_decoder.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. lpgbtfpga_deinterleaver.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. lpgbtfpga_descrambler.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. lpgbtfpga_framealigner.vhd src -c tclink:firmware/source/datapath/lpgbt-fpga/uplink --cd ../.. lpgbtfpga_rxgearbox.vhd src -c tclink:firmware/source/tclink --cd ../.. master_rx_slide_compensation.vhd src -c tclink:firmware/source/tclink --cd ../.. tclink.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. dco_controller.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. phase_offset_removal.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. pi_controller.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. scaler.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. sigma_delta_modulator.vhd src -c tclink:firmware/source/tclink/tclink_controller --cd ../.. tclink_controller.vhd src -c tclink:firmware/source/tclink/tclink_phase_detector --cd ../.. dmtd_phase_meas.vhd src -c tclink:firmware/source/tclink/tclink_phase_detector --cd ../.. dmtd_with_deglitcher.vhd src -c tclink:firmware/source/tclink/tclink_phase_detector --cd ../.. gc_extend_pulse.vhd src -c tclink:firmware/source/tclink/tclink_phase_detector --cd ../.. gc_pulse_synchronizer.vhd src -c tclink:firmware/source/tclink/tclink_phase_detector --cd ../.. gc_sync_ffs.vhd src -c tclink:firmware/source/tclink/tclink_tester --cd ../.. tclink_tester_unit.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ase --cd ../.. drp_arbiter.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ase --cd ../.. mgt_fixed_phase.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ase/hptd_ip_core --cd ../.. fifo_fill_level_acc.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ase/hptd_ip_core --cd ../.. tx_phase_aligner.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ase/hptd_ip_core --cd ../.. tx_phase_aligner_fsm.vhd src -c tclink:firmware/source/transceiver/mgt_fixed_phase/hptd_ip_core --cd ../.. tx_pi_ctrl.vhd src -c tclink:firmware/source/transceiver --cd ../.. mgt_user_clock.vhd src -c tclink:firmware/constrs --cd ../.. core_lpgbt10G_timing.xdc ######################################################################